
Jet Linx Aviation is an FAA Part 135 charter operator based in Tulsa (TUL). The operator runs a fleet of 76 aircraft across 28 types (23 Midsize Jet, 22 Super Midsize Jet, 18 Heavy Jet, 12 Light Jet) with an average fleet age of 13.4 years, certified under ARGUS PLATINUM · IS-BAO Stage 3. Clean NTSB safety record — no accidents or incidents on file with the National Transportation Safety Board for the aircraft currently on this operator's certificate. Profile last updated Jul 7, 2026.

Jet Linx Aviation is a US FAA Part 135 charter operator whose empty leg flights are listed on SkyAccess, built around a network of local private terminals rather than a single hub. That base-network model, with sites in cities like New York, Dallas, Houston, Denver, Atlanta, Nashville and Scottsdale, shapes where its empty legs tend to appear.
Known for its membership and local terminal model, Jet Linx pairs personalized service with a broad fleet spanning light through heavy categories, so an empty leg charter can suit a couple on a short hop or a group on a longer one-way route.
Because aircraft shuttle between Jet Linx's many bases, repositioning flights frequently open up between its terminal cities, so you may find Dallas empty legs, Houston empty legs, or runs linking the Midwest to the coasts. Flexible dates make those one-way deals easier to catch.
Jet Linx holds the highest third-party safety ratings, including ARGUS Platinum, Wyvern Wingman and IS-BAO Stage 3, meaning its operations have been independently audited against the strictest standards in business aviation.
